مرجع تخصصی برنامه نویسان

انجمن تخصصی برنامه نویسان فارسی زبان

کاربر سایت

aminhitman

عضویت از 1393/07/18

دیتابیس رزرو خوابگاه

  • دوشنبه 1 آبان 1396
  • 11:07
تشکر میکنم

باسلام
دوستان من دوتا جدول دارم به شرح زیر

Table : Student
Column : St_Code,St_Name_St_Family,Room_Code
Table : Room
Column : Room_Code,Room_capacity,St_Code

خب حالا یه سایتی دارم با asp میخوام وقتی دانشجو روی دکمه ثبت کلیک کرد شماره دانشجوییش بره داخل st_code در جدول room (شماره دانشجویی تو یه label نوشته شده در سایت )و از ستون capacity یه دونه کم بشه حالت پیش فرض 4 هست ظرفیتش یه دونه از هرچی هست کم بشه
و شماره اتاق ینی room_code بره داخل room_code در جدول student حالا باید چیکار کنم؟

پاسخ های این پرسش

تعداد پاسخ ها : 2 پاسخ
کاربر سایت

ایمان مدائنی

عضویت از 1392/01/20

  • دوشنبه 1 آبان 1396
  • 12:15

شما کم نکنید

شما Count دانشجو ها رو بگیرید و با تعداد ظرفیت مقایسه کنید

اگر کوچکتر بود اجازه ثبت نام ندهید

کاربر سایت

رضا نصیری

عضویت از 1392/10/01

  • دوشنبه 1 آبان 1396
  • 16:03

نیاز به یک roll دارید. که بگید 

دانشجو با کد: 1 در اتاقی با کد: 2 می باشد.

و برای اینکه بدونید ظرفیت اتاق پر شده یا نه کافیه تو این جدول roll بنویسید:

select  count(ID) from tblRoll where RoomID=2

اگر نتیجه برابر 4 اومد یعنی پر شده و پیغام میدهید. اما اگر کوچکتر از 4 اومد یعنی هنوز ظزفیت دارید

کاربرانی که از این پست تشکر کرده اند

هیچ کاربری تا کنون از این پست تشکر نکرده است

اگر نیاز به یک مشاور در زمینه طراحی سایت ، برنامه نویسی و بازاریابی الکترونیکی دارید

با ما تماس بگیرید تا در این مسیر همراهتان باشیم :)